Costs and Efficiency:

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.

Hyundai Bayon has a significantly advantage in terms of price – it starts at 20100 £, while the Alfa Romeo Giulia costs 48000 £. That’s a price difference of around 27943 £.

Both cars consume an average of 5.40 L per 100 km – no difference here.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.

When it comes to engine power, the Alfa Romeo Giulia has a significantly edge – offering 210 HP compared to 100 HP. That’s roughly 110 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Alfa Romeo Giulia is significantly quicker – completing the sprint in 6.80 s, while the Hyundai Bayon takes 11.30 s. That’s about 4.50 s faster.

In terms of top speed, the Alfa Romeo Giulia performs distinct better – reaching 235 km/h, while the Hyundai Bayon tops out at 179 km/h. The difference is around 56 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: Alfa Romeo Giulia pulls convincingly stronger with 470 Nm compared to 200 Nm. That’s about 270 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Cabin size, boot volume and payload all play a role in everyday practicality. Here, comfort and flexibility make the difference.

Both vehicles offer seating for 5 people.

In curb weight, Hyundai Bayon is clearly lighter – 1170 kg compared to 1640 kg. The difference is around 470 kg.

In terms of boot space, the Alfa Romeo Giulia offers slightly more room – 480 L compared to 411 L. That’s a difference of about 69 L.

When it comes to payload, Alfa Romeo Giulia to a small extent takes the win – 535 kg compared to 465 kg. That’s a difference of about 70 kg.
